- FORT WORTH, Texas –Florida senior Alicia Boren earned a share of the NCAA Gymnastics Championships' Floor Exercise Title in Friday's competition. Boren posted a 9.95 for her signature event in the first rotation of NCAA Semifinal II competition and that score held as the overall floor high through the remaining three rotations.
- Boren is the third Gator to win the NCAA floor title, joining Maria Anz (1984) and Kytra Hunter (2015)
- Nine Gators have won 20 NCAA Individual titles in the program's history
- Florida is the nation's only team to claim a NCAA Individual title each of the last nine season. This was the Gators' 16th win in that span.
- Every floor mark for Boren in 2019 was a 9.9 or better. This was her sixth floor title of the season and the 17thof her Gator career.
- Joining Boren on the NCAA floor awards podium was Gator freshman Trinity Thomas. She shared seventh overall at 9.925.
